Penguin Ai Unveils Innovative HCC Coding Solution as Snowflake Native App
Penguin Ai Introduces HCC Coding and Risk Adjustment Solution
In a significant step towards revolutionizing healthcare data handling, Penguin Ai has unveiled its new Hierarchical Condition Category (HCC) Coding and Risk Adjustment solution on the Snowflake Marketplace. This innovation is designed for healthcare organizations, especially those engaged in Medicare Advantage programs and risk-bearing entities, to enhance their coding accuracy and compliance while significantly improving operational efficiency.
The HCC Coding solution is delivered as a Snowflake Native App, allowing healthcare firms to enhance their risk-adjustment capabilities with ease. Leveraging automated and context-aware analysis, the app identifies, verifies, and clarifies diagnosis codes according to the standards set forth by the Centers for Medicare & Medicaid Services (CMS) HCC models. This application not only aims to deliver precise and audit-friendly insights but also assists organizations in optimizing their Risk-Adjustment Factor (RAF) scores, which is essential for accurate reimbursement rates.
The Need for AI in Healthcare Coding
Healthcare coding is a critical component of the reimbursement process in the medical field. Traditionally, manual coding has been fraught with challenges, including a time-consuming process and a high potential for errors, especially given the volume of clinical documentation healthcare providers must navigate. The integration of artificial intelligence into coding practices provides a compelling solution. AI technologies are equipped to automate the extraction of diagnoses with speed and precision, thereby reducing the risks associated with compliance and enhancing overall workflow efficiency.
